On a cruise ship, designated smoking areas are typically located on open decks and sometimes in specific lounges. Many cruise lines have strict no-smoking policies in indoor areas, including restaurants and cabins, to ensure passenger comfort and safety. Always check the cruise line's guidelines for the most current smoking policies, as they can vary by ship and itinerary.

A TWIC (Transportation Worker Identification Credential) card is primarily intended for individuals who need access to secure areas of maritime facilities and vessels for work purposes. It is not designed for passenger identification on cruises. Instead, cruise lines typically require a valid passport or other government-issued photo ID for boarding. Therefore, a TWIC card cannot be used as a substitute for the necessary travel documentation when going on a cruise.

Cruise ships are generally considered safe but there are several problem areas: Food - Norwalk-like viruses are common aboard ships. These are typically transmitted by contaminated food and food service. Personal Safety aboard ship - There is no single, easily available source for law enforcement data for crimes aboard ships. Anecdotal stories and news investigations indicate that rape and less than consensual sex may be common on some lines. Personal Safety ashore - The cruise lines do not guarantee safety ashore. Many cruise passengers have been robbed, assaulted, or had other serious crimes as they unwittingly entered dangerous areas ashore.
